Welcome to the flavorful world of Khaao Macha, an Indian bar nestled inside the Radisson hotel on Restaurant Hill in Akron, Ohio. This hidden gem is a culinary delight that offers a unique fusion of traditional and contemporary Indian dishes.

From the moment you step foot into Khaao Macha, you are greeted with a high-class atmosphere and exceptional service. The staff goes above and beyond to ensure your dining experience is nothing short of extraordinary.

One of the standout aspects of Khaao Macha is their extensive menu, featuring dishes like paneer pasanda, asparagus kofta, butter chicken, and chicken tikka masala. Each dish is carefully crafted with fresh ingredients and bold flavors that will tantalize your taste buds.

Customers rave about the delectable appetizers, such as vegetable samosas, gobi Manchurian, and the signature Dahi ki kabab. These dishes showcase the restaurant's commitment to delivering authentic and mouthwatering Indian cuisine.

Not to be missed are the unique naan options, including the popular bullet naan and cheese naan, which add an extra layer of indulgence to your meal.

At Khaao Macha, the dining experience extends beyond just the food. The restaurant's ambiance is serene and inviting, creating a perfect setting for a date night, business meeting, or a solo dining adventure.

Everything about our visit today and previously was just incredible. Our server was so attentive and willing to go above and beyond. For example, we brought in a small cake to celebrate our friends birthday and he on the spot decorated the table with flowers and candles and walked us through the menu in detail for some of us who had never been. They also serve cakes there so next time we will be getting one from them because they do not miss. Food was incredible, every single dish. I ordered paneer pasanda and it was delicious. Previously I tried the asparagus kofta and loved that as well. Both came with rice and I ordered garlic naan to accompany it, went together great. My friends tried the butter chicken, and the chicken tikka masala. They loved both dishes! For appetizers we got vegetable samosas, gobi Manchurian, and the Dahi ki kabab (this one is a signature gift that our server gave us on the house because we were so nervous about trying something new) they were all INCREDIBLE. If you're looking for delicious Indian fusion or traditional Indian dishes, this place will exceed your expectations! Worth noting that they're located inside the Radisson hotel on restaurant hill. In the lobby. Not likely you'd notice from the outside it was there unless you were looking for it. A hidden gem.

Honestly this is some of the best traditional Indian food I've ever had, here or in India! The restaurant is in a hotel lobby in a nice space, and it's exactly the sort of venue that would make me want to stay in the hotel as a repeat customer if I had regular business trips here. The bar is very good too - the Indian cocktails (I had a mint martini) were excellent and they have a really nice selection of bourbons and tequilas. Service was warm and friendly - the owner personally looked after us a few times and had great recommendations on what sauces to eat with specific dishes, etc. great experience will be back!

This is some of the best Indian food I've ever had. On a single weekend trip, my girlfriend and I came here twice. I tried both the Chicken Tikka Massala and the Butter chicken and both were delicious. We both had the bullet naan as well as the cheese naan. The bullet naan had a kick and was pretty good but we both LOVED the cheese one. My girlfriend had paneer burja and it rocked her socks off. She ordered it a second time upon return. We were told to try an appetizer --they call them porcupine balls. They are delicious-- they are featured in the picture provided. The service was also wonderful -- the owners were very invested in sharing their culture with diners. Highly recommend visiting this establishment when visiting Akron. It's located in a hotel lobby. Come for the delightful food and the friendly service. The portions are also big and it's all reasonably priced.

LOVED it. Everything about it. Roshini took care of us. We ordered some food to go and waited at a table for it to be cooked. My son and I shared several things: a soup called Chicken mulligatawny; a vegetarian curry: corn palak, which was recommended to us; butter naan; and raitha, to cool the palate (even though we had ordered everything in the wimpy American mild version...hehe). That sweet angel, Roshini also came out with a strawberry lassi for my son while we waited. He loved it. What a kind gesture. Now, unless you KNOW where this place is, or just happen to be staying at the Radisson and stumble upon it, you likely would never find this little gem. It is clean, unassuming, and quiet. Nice calm zen ambiance if you are dining in. I saw this place in a Yelp list of top 25 Indian places to eat in the US. (You read that right!) I know what you're thinking. It's in a Radisson? Yes, my friends. This fabulous Indian restaurant is in a Radisson. Hamburger Hill has more to offer than you think. I highly recommend this lovely little Indian fusion spot. If you're not sure what to order, just ask for recommendations. Spice levels are totally customizable and range from American mild (1) to Indian Hot (6). We went with Indian mild (4) which was plenty spicy but could've tried a 5 for sure because I want to work up a sweat when I eat Indian food. You'll definitely want to try the Dahi Ki Kabob for an app. The space is in the atrium of the Radisson, with an open air feel and an open bar. The waiter was friendly and everyone made a fuss over making sure we enjoyed our meal...even the chef came out to check on us! Give Khaao a try. If you like Indian food, you'll love this place.
